希臘文詞彙 #3077 的意思
apparently a root word; TDNT - 4:313,540; n f AV - sorrow 11, heaviness 2, grievous 1, grudging + 1537 1, grief 1 16 1) sorrow, pain, grief, annoyance, affliction 1a) of persons mourning
